nurse practioner - Lewes, DE, United States - National Medical Association
Description
Why Beebe?
Become part of the Beebe team - an inclusive team positioned in a vibrant, coastal community. Enjoy a fulfilling career as you support the health of our patients and a team focused on excellence.
OverviewSummary:
This role will be for night coverage of 7pm-7am and contracted for 122 shifts per year, a 7 on 14 off rotation, compensated at a 1.0 salary.
This individual provides direct patient care a Nurse Practitioner according to established protocols, policies, procedures, and accepted standards of care. Functions within approved scope and credentials as approved by Beebe Medical Center credentialing committee. Follow established nursing standards, procedures, and practices, and gives specific patient care directions to nursing and other staff.
ResponsibilitiesResponsibilities:
·Partners with Attending to provide night shift medical and surgical management for critical-care service.
·Critical-care duties include managing the comprehensive care of acutely and chronically critically ill or injured adult patients in collaboration with the intensivist physician on duty (or on-call).
·Advanced skills of comprehensive airway management
·Invasive procedures to include central lines, arterial lines, tube thoracostomy, dialysis catheters
·Selection, implementation, management, and titration of vasoactive drugs, insulin infusions, sedation, and analgesia.
·The above listed critical-care duties require that this position must be certified as an acute care nurse practitioner (ACNP)
·Other duties as assigned.
CredentialsEducation
Other Information
Other information:
Completion of an Acute Care Nurse Practitioner program approved by the ACNP. Must hold current license as a Registered Nurse or Physician Assistant in the State of Delaware, national board certification, a Certificate of Authority by the Delaware Board of Nursing as a certified Nurse Practitioner. Prescriptive authority as issued by the Delaware Board of Nursing.
